Be part in developing the future generation of heavy industrial trucks – welcome to the exciting industry of non-road mobile machinery. Industrial trucks contain a huge variety of technologies, such as powertrains, electric drives, electric energy storage, hydraulics, vehicle automation, HMI/GUI, machine control and digitalization. We work in a global environment, with own people in Italy, Sweden, France and China, as well as partners all over the world.

 

We are currently seeking a highly motivated ‘Control System Engineer – Embedded SW/FW R&D

 

Adopted solutions use the state of art of engineering, as model-based design approach, and the most advanced techniques for functional safety and simulation.

 

Main tasks and responsibilities:

 

·        Design, development and testing of application SW for machine control;

·        Integration of electronic system on board (components, communication layer, architecture);

·        Simulation and design with model-based approach.

 

Additional tasks:

·        SW/FW testing and validation;

·        Design and development of embedded SW/FW for Electronic Control Unit.

 

The development is done in model based design and C -language, according to safety rules.

What should you bring?

 

The ideal candidate will have good communication (written and oral) skills, problem solving and team working attitude.

 

Competencies in SW engineering, C-language, Embedded system, basic networking, control system are mandatory, as well as a good level of written and spoken English.

 

Basic knowledge in Linux operating system, Object oriented languages (Python, C++), CAN bus and GUI are considered as a plus.

 

Bachelor's degree with at least 3 years relevant work experience or a Master's degree w/o working experience in computer science or electronics is a minimum requirement.

 

As a person you are analytical, structured and goal-oriented, yet innovative and can find solutions in new ways while focusing on customer value and market needs. You must also be able to shift focus from system-level to high-level technical issues. You are keen to learn continuously and apply new technology and methods.

 

Short business trips abroad are required.
